The Trade-Off of Post-Mastectomy Radiotherapy Usage for the Breast Cancer Patients Aged 70 Years or Older: A Study Based on SEER Database

Abstract: Introduction: This study aimed to investigate the role of post-mastectomy radiotherapy (PMRT) in the female aged 70 years or older diagnosed with breast cancer, which is still controversial.Methods: This retrospective study enrolled women aged 70+ years diagnosed with breast cancer between 2004 and 2016 following mastectomy from the Surveillance, Epidemiology, and End Results (SEER) database. Propensity score matching (PSM) was performed to reduce covariable imbalance. A nomogram was created to predict the 1,3… Show more
